// This file, together with ircode.c, allows (de)serialization between
// modules and *.ji cache files. `jl_save_incremental` gets called as the final step
// during package precompilation, and `_jl_restore_incremental` by `using SomePkg`
// whenever `SomePkg` has not yet been loaded.
// Types, methods, and method instances form a graph that may have cycles, so
// serialization has to break these cycles. This is handled via "backreferences,"
// referring to already (de)serialized items by an index. It is critial to ensure
// that the indexes of these backreferences align precisely during serialization
// and deserialization, to ensure that these integer indexes mean the same thing
// under both circumstances. Consequently, if you are modifying this file, be
// careful to match the sequence, if necessary reserving space for something that will
// be updated later.
// It is also necessary to save & restore references to externally-defined
// objects, e.g., for package methods that call methods defined in Base or
// elsewhere. Consequently during deserialization there's a distinction between
// "reference" types, methods, and method instances (essentially like a
// GlobalRef), and "recached" version that refer to the actual entity in the
// running session. As a concrete example, types have a module in which they are
// defined, but once defined those types can be used by any dependent package.
// We don't store the full type definition again in that dependent package, we
// just encode a reference to that type. In the running session, such references
// are merely pointers to the type-cache, but the specific address is obviously
// not likely to be reproducible across sessions (it will differ between the
// session in which you precompile and the session in which you're using the
// package). Hence, during serialization we recode them as "verbose" references
// (that follow Julia syntax to allow them to be reconstructed), but on
// deserialization we have to replace those verbose references with the
// appropriate pointer in the user's running session. We complete
// deserialization before beginning the process of recaching, because we need
// the backreferences during deserialization and the actual objects during
// recaching.
// Finally, because our backedge graph is not bidirectional, special handling is
// required to identify backedges from external methods that call internal methods.
// These get set aside and restored at the end of deserialization.
// In broad terms, the major steps in serialization are:
// - starting from a "worklist" of modules, write the header. This stores things
// like the Julia build this was precompiled for, the package dependencies,
// the list of include files, file modification times, etc.
// - gather the collection of items to be written to this precompile file. This
// includes accessible from the module's binding table (if they are owned by a
// worklist module), but also includes things like methods added to external
// functions, instances of external methods that were newly type-inferred
// while precompiling a worklist module, and backedges of callees that were
// called by methods in this package. By and large, these latter items are not
// referenced by the module(s) in the package, and so these have to be
// extracted by traversing the entire system searching for things that do link
// back to a module in the worklist.
// - serialize all the items. The first time we encounter an item, we serialized
// it, and on future references (pointers) to that item we replace them with
// with a backreference. `jl_serialize_*` functions handle this work.
// - write source text for the files that defined the package. This is primarily
// to support Revise.jl.
// Deserialization is the mirror image of serialization, but in some ways is
// trickier:
// - we have to merge items into the running session (recaching as described
// above) and handle cases like having two dependent packages caching the same
// MethodInstance of a dependency
// - we have to check for invalidation---the user might have loaded other
// packages that define methods that supersede some of the dispatches chosen
// when the package was precompiled, or this package might define methods that
// supercede dispatches for previously-loaded packages. These two
// possibilities are checked during backedge and method insertion,
// respectively.
// Both of these mean that deserialization requires one to look up a lot of
// things in the running session; for example, for invalidation checks we have
// to do type-intersection between signatures used for MethodInstances and the
// current session's full MethodTable. In practice, such steps dominate package
// loading time (it has very little to do with I/O or deserialization
// performance). Paradoxically, sometimes storing more code in a package can
// lead to faster performance: references to things in the same .ji file can be
// precomputed, but external references have to be looked up. You can see this
// effect in the benchmarks for #43990, where storing external MethodInstances
// and CodeInstances (more code than was stored previously) actually decreased
// load times for many packages.
// Note that one should prioritize deserialization performance over serialization performance,
// since deserialization may be performed much more often than serialization.
// Certain items are preprocessed during serialization to save work when they are
// later deserialized.
